The Sandbox To Migrate To The Polygon Network
In an official announcement, it was revealed that The Sandbox has begun preparations to move its smart contracts to the Layer-2 Polygon blockchain.
With the migration, The Sandbox ecosystem will be undergoing some changes. Of particular note is that LAND and SAND tokens will be bridged, which will serve to make the ecosystem cheaper and greener, with the added benefit of providing more features.
The Sandbox & Polygon: What Does the Migration Mean?
The Sandbox has already started its deployment and bridge to Polygon. Thanks to this, users can look forward to means lower gas fees, higher energy efficiency, LAND multipliers for staking, faster operations, and more.

New Features
Following the full deployment of The Sandbox on Polygon, users will be able to enjoy some new features.
All users will be able to enjoy the benefits of the multiplier, though LAND owners in particular will gain extra rewards for staking SAND based on the amount of LAND they own. Any new LAND staking features will henceforth be developed on Polygon.

About The Sandbox
The Sandbox is a Play to Earn game in which players own land,and build on it to create games, voxel art, and more. Player’s creations can then be monetized through the platform.
Over the last year, The Sandbox has collaborated with a plethora of famous brands and celebrities, including Ubisoft, Adidas (OTC:ADDYY), Atari, Playboy, Deadmau5, Snoop Dogg, and more.
